1 /* $NetBSD: clk_hopf6021.c,v 1.1.1.1 2009/12/13 16:55:22 kardel Exp $ */ 2 3 /* 4 * /src/NTP/ntp4-dev/libparse/clk_hopf6021.c,v 4.10 2004/11/14 15:29:41 kardel RELEASE_20050508_A 5 * 6 * clk_hopf6021.c,v 4.10 2004/11/14 15:29:41 kardel RELEASE_20050508_A 7 * 8 * Radiocode Clocks HOPF Funkuhr 6021 mit serieller Schnittstelle 9 * base code version from 24th Nov 1995 - history at end 10 * 11 * Created by F.Schnekenbuehl <frank@comsys.dofn.de> from clk_rcc8000.c 12 * Nortel DASA Network Systems GmbH, Department: ND250 13 * A Joint venture of Daimler-Benz Aerospace and Nortel 14 * 15 * This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, 16 *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of 17 *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. 18 * 19 */ 20 21 #ifdef HAVE_CONFIG_H 22 # include <config.h> 23 #endif 24 25 #if defined(REFCLOCK) && defined(CLOCK_PARSE) && defined(CLOCK_HOPF6021) 26 27 #include "ntp_fp.h" 28 #include "ntp_unixtime.h" 29 #include "ntp_calendar.h" 30 #include "ascii.h" 31 32 #include "parse.h" 33 34 #ifndef PARSESTREAM 35 #include "ntp_stdlib.h" 36 #include <stdio.h> 37 #else 38 #include "sys/parsestreams.h" 39 extern int printf (const char *, ...); 40 #endif 41 42 /* 43 * hopf Funkuhr 6021 44 * used with 9600,8N1, 45 * UTC ueber serielle Schnittstelle 46 * Sekundenvorlauf ON 47 * ETX zum Sekundenvorlauf ON 48 * Datenstring 6021 49 * Ausgabe Uhrzeit und Datum 50 * Senden mit Steuerzeichen 51 * Senden sekuendlich 52 */ 53 54 /* 55 * Type 6021 Serial Output format 56 * 57 * 000000000011111111 / char 58 * 012345678901234567 \ position 59 * sABHHMMSSDDMMYYnre Actual 60 * C4110046231195 Parse 61 * s enr Check 62 * 63 * s = STX (0x02), e = ETX (0x03) 64 * n = NL (0x0A), r = CR (0x0D) 65 * 66 * A B - Status and weekday 67 * 68 * A - Status 69 * 70 * 8 4 2 1 71 * x x x 0 - no announcement 72 * x x x 1 - Summertime - wintertime - summertime announcement 73 * x x 0 x - Wintertime 74 * x x 1 x - Summertime 75 * 0 0 x x - Time/Date invalid 76 * 0 1 x x - Internal clock used 77 * 1 0 x x - Radio clock 78 * 1 1 x x - Radio clock highprecision 79 * 80 * B - 8 4 2 1 81 * 0 x x x - MESZ/MEZ 82 * 1 x x x - UTC 83 * x 0 0 1 - Monday 84 * x 0 1 0 - Tuesday 85 * x 0 1 1 - Wednesday 86 * x 1 0 0 - Thursday 87 * x 1 0 1 - Friday 88 * x 1 1 0 - Saturday 89 * x 1 1 1 - Sunday 90 */ 91 92 #define HOPF_DSTWARN 0x01 /* DST switch warning */ 93 #define HOPF_DST 0x02 /* DST in effect */ 94 95 #define HOPF_MODE 0x0C /* operation mode mask */ 96 #define HOPF_INVALID 0x00 /* no time code available */ 97 #define HOPF_INTERNAL 0x04 /* internal clock */ 98 #define HOPF_RADIO 0x08 /* radio clock */ 99 #define HOPF_RADIOHP 0x0C /* high precision radio clock */ 100 101 #define HOPF_UTC 0x08 /* time code in UTC */ 102 #define HOPF_WMASK 0x07 /* mask for weekday code */ 103 104 static struct format hopf6021_fmt = 105 { 106 { 107 { 9, 2 }, {11, 2}, { 13, 2}, /* Day, Month, Year */ 108 { 3, 2 }, { 5, 2}, { 7, 2}, /* Hour, Minute, Second */ 109 { 2, 1 }, { 1, 1}, { 0, 0}, /* Weekday, Flags, Zone */ 110 /* ... */ 111 }, 112 (const unsigned char *)"\002 \n\r\003", 113 0 114 }; 115 116 #define OFFS(x) format->field_offsets[(x)].offset 117 #define STOI(x, y) Stoi(&buffer[OFFS(x)], y, format->field_offsets[(x)].length) 118 #define hexval(x) (('0' <= (x) && (x) <= '9') ? (x) - '0' : \ 119 ('a' <= (x) && (x) <= 'f') ? (x) - 'a' + 10 : \ 120 ('A' <= (x) && (x) <= 'F') ? (x) - 'A' + 10 : \ 121 -1) 122 123 static unsigned long cvt_hopf6021 (unsigned char *, int, struct format *, clocktime_t *, void *); 124 static unsigned long inp_hopf6021 (parse_t *, unsigned int, timestamp_t *); 125 126 clockformat_t clock_hopf6021 = 127 { 128 inp_hopf6021, /* HOPF 6021 input handling */ 129 cvt_hopf6021, /* Radiocode clock conversion */ 130 0, /* no direct PPS monitoring */ 131 (void *)&hopf6021_fmt, /* conversion configuration */ 132 "hopf Funkuhr 6021", /* clock format name */ 133 19, /* string buffer */ 134 0 /* private data length, no private data */ 135 }; 136 137 static unsigned long 138 cvt_hopf6021( 139 unsigned char *buffer, 140 int size, 141 struct format *format, 142 clocktime_t *clock_time, 143 void *local 144 ) 145 { 146 unsigned char status,weekday; 147 148 if (!Strok(buffer, format->fixed_string)) 149 { 150 return CVT_NONE; 151 } 152 153 if ( STOI(O_DAY, &clock_time->day) || 154 STOI(O_MONTH, &clock_time->month) || 155 STOI(O_YEAR, &clock_time->year) || 156 STOI(O_HOUR, &clock_time->hour) || 157 STOI(O_MIN, &clock_time->minute) || 158 STOI(O_SEC, &clock_time->second) 159 ) 160 { 161 return CVT_FAIL|CVT_BADFMT; 162 } 163 164 clock_time->usecond = 0; 165 clock_time->utcoffset = 0; 166 167 status = hexval(buffer[OFFS(O_FLAGS)]); 168 weekday= hexval(buffer[OFFS(O_WDAY)]); 169 170 if ((status == 0xFF) || (weekday == 0xFF)) 171 { 172 return CVT_FAIL|CVT_BADFMT; 173 } 174 175 clock_time->flags = 0; 176 177 if (weekday & HOPF_UTC) 178 { 179 clock_time->flags |= PARSEB_UTC; 180 } 181 else 182 { 183 if (status & HOPF_DST) 184 { 185 clock_time->flags |= PARSEB_DST; 186 clock_time->utcoffset = -2*60*60; /* MET DST */ 187 } 188 else 189 { 190 clock_time->utcoffset = -1*60*60; /* MET */ 191 } 192 } 193 194 clock_time->flags |= (status & HOPF_DSTWARN) ? PARSEB_ANNOUNCE : 0; 195 196 switch (status & HOPF_MODE) 197 { 198 case HOPF_INVALID: /* Time/Date invalid */ 199 clock_time->flags |= PARSEB_POWERUP; 200 break; 201 202 case HOPF_INTERNAL: /* internal clock */ 203 clock_time->flags |= PARSEB_NOSYNC; 204 break; 205 206 case HOPF_RADIO: /* Radio clock */ 207 case HOPF_RADIOHP: /* Radio clock high precision */ 208 break; 209 210 default: 211 return CVT_FAIL|CVT_BADFMT; 212 } 213 214 return CVT_OK; 215 } 216 217 /* 218 * inp_hopf6021 219 * 220 * grep data from input stream 221 */ 222 static u_long 223 inp_hopf6021( 224 parse_t *parseio, 225 unsigned int ch, 226 timestamp_t *tstamp 227 ) 228 { 229 unsigned int rtc; 230 231 parseprintf(DD_PARSE, ("inp_hopf6021(0x%lx, 0x%x, ...)\n", (long)parseio, ch)); 232 233 switch (ch) 234 { 235 case ETX: 236 parseprintf(DD_PARSE, ("inp_hopf6021: EOL seen\n")); 237 parseio->parse_dtime.parse_stime = *tstamp; /* collect timestamp */ 238 if ((rtc = parse_addchar(parseio, ch)) == PARSE_INP_SKIP) 239 return parse_end(parseio); 240 else 241 return rtc; 242 243 default: 244 return parse_addchar(parseio, ch); 245 } 246 } 247 248 #else /* not (REFCLOCK && CLOCK_PARSE && CLOCK_HOPF6021) */ 249 int clk_hopf6021_bs; 250 #endif /* not (REFCLOCK && CLOCK_PARSE && CLOCK_HOPF6021) */ 251 252 /* 253 * History: 254 * 255 * clk_hopf6021.c,v 256 * Revision 4.10 2004/11/14 15:29:41 kardel 257 * support PPSAPI, upgrade Copyright to Berkeley style 258 * 259 * Revision 4.7 1999/11/28 09:13:49 kardel 260 * RECON_4_0_98F 261 * 262 * Revision 4.6 1998/11/15 20:27:57 kardel 263 * Release 4.0.73e13 reconcilation 264 * 265 * Revision 4.5 1998/06/14 21:09:35 kardel 266 * Sun acc cleanup 267 * 268 * Revision 4.4 1998/06/13 12:02:38 kardel 269 * fix SYSV clock name clash 270 * 271 * Revision 4.3 1998/06/12 15:22:27 kardel 272 * fix prototypes 273 * 274 * Revision 4.2 1998/06/12 09:13:25 kardel 275 * conditional compile macros fixed 276 * printf prototype 277 * 278 * Revision 4.1 1998/05/24 09:39:52 kardel 279 * implementation of the new IO handling model 280 * 281 * Revision 4.0 1998/04/10 19:45:29 kardel 282 * Start 4.0 release version numbering 283 * 284 * from V3 3.6 log info deleted 1998/04/11 kardel 285 */ 286
